Wound Care

A Unique Approach to Healing, Management, and Prevention

Bellevue Health & Rehabilitation provides expert wound care for short-term patients and long-term residents experiencing hard-to-heal wounds. Our full-time, on-site staff includes a physician wound care specialist and trained wound care nurses who play an active role in assessing, diagnosing, and overseeing all wound care procedures and protocols.

To prevent a recurrence, our unique, whole-person approach to this type of care stresses wound prevention and self-management. Our comprehensive wound care program treats a wide range of problems, including:

  • Diabetic ulcers
  • Pressure ulcers
  • Arterial and venous ulcers
  • Burns
  • Infections
  • Surgical wounds
  • Amputations

Complex wounds resulting from conditions that compromise circulation are also treated, including:

  • Diabetes
  • Traumatic Injury
  • Surgical Breakdown
  • Congestive Heart Failure
  • Vascular Disease
  • Incontinence
  • Obesity
  • Renal Failure
  • Lymphedema

Therapies and Treatments

Bellevue Health & Rehabilitation invests in advanced products, therapies, and treatments for wound care that you won’t find in many other care facilities or wound care settings. With the ultimate goal of healing, our team of wound care specialists promote healing, prevention, and management. These cutting-edge treatment methods include:

  • Surgical wound debridement
  • Chemical wound debridement
  • Wound VAC
  • Ultraviolet light therapy
  • Tissue ultrasound
  • Electrical stimulation
  • Whirlpool therapy

Wound dressing components that aid in the management of existing wounds are carefully selected for their high success rate. These treatments are designed to kick-start the healing process while providing protection from infection. Our wound care team works with patients individually to determine the best option for their condition. They include:

PROMOGRAN PRISMA™ Matrix absorbs destructive components of chronic wound fluid and creates the optimal environment for cellular growth.

ALLEVYN redistributes pressure and protects areas subject to friction and shear. They can be repositioned for skin inspection without losing its adherent properties.

Mepilex® Border is a self-adherent, soft silicone foam dressing that minimizes trauma to the wound and pain to the patient during dressing changes.

Should a patient experience more difficulty in healing a wound, Bellevue Health & Rehabilitation works closely with local Long-term Acute Care (LTAC) facilities to transport patients when necessary.
